Engine identification

1975 F350 with a VIN indicating a 360. Tag on intake manifold says 390 space 69 space 11. There are a few others below, 9 C K 311 S. Does anyone have any help?

Measure the stroke. It's either a 360 or a 390, same bore for both. Unless someone swapped in something bigger like a 410 or 428.

The tag says a '69 390 2bbl, worth checking out like the guys said.
